I ran a virus(nod32) and spyware(webroot) check which could not find
anything wrong with the following files:

daneng.dll
ddayy.exe

Both of them have the same date and time stamp. daneng.dll caused
explorer.exe to crash which, when I renamed the file, explorer did not
crash anymore. It crashed when using fast user switching in xp. The
files do not have any version or company information, and do not seem
to be associated with any application. I could not find daneng.dll in
a google search. I found one reference to ddayy.exe but no
information about it. Does anyone know where I can upload them for
analysis?

You would need to check on Eset's website (NOD32) to see if they have a
submittal procedure. You can submit the files to Virus Total who will
submit them to many different antivirus companies. Here's the info:

http://www.virustotal.com/flash/index_en.html
